Apr 4, 2018 Main Show (7 PM Eastern start time) Universal Championship Brock Lesnar (c) vs Roman Reigns WWE Heavyweight Championship AJ Styles (c) vs Shinsuke Nakamura Kurt Angle and Ronda Rousey vs Triple H and Stephanie McMahon Daniel Bryan and Shane McMahon vs Kevin Owens and Sami Zayn WWE Smackdown Women's Championship Charlotte (c) vs Asuka WWE Smackdown Tag Team Championship The Usos (c) vs The Bludgeon Brothers vs The New Day WWE Intercontinental Championship The Miz (c) vs Finn Balor vs Seth Rollins WWE United States Championship Randy Orton (c) vs Bobby Roode vs Jinder Mahal vs Rusev WWE Raw Tag Team Championship The Bar (c) vs Braun Strowman and ??? WWE RAW Women's Championship Alexa Bliss (c) vs Nia Jax also john cena vs undertaker but they're not announcing it for some reason Pre-Show (5 PM Eastern start time) WWE Cruiserweight Championship Cedric Alexander vs Mustafa Ali Andre the Giant Memorial Battle Royal WrestleMania Women's Battle Royal
